Helping Schools Cope with Childhood Cancer
Current Facts and Creative Solutions
The Pediatric Cancer School Support Program of Southwestern Ontario is pleased to announce a revision of "Helping Schools Cope with Childhood Cancer: Current Facts and Creative Solutions".
This booklet was designed to give educators information, suggestions, and confidence to meet the needs of children with cancer, their families, and their classmates and peers.
The convenient flip-chart format of the booklet makes it easy for busy teachers to find the information they need.
Topics covered include medical facts, treatment, side effects, helping the child, siblings, parents, and classmates, and planning a classroom presentation.
The booklet also includes ideas on how to help and information on other resources on childhood cancer.
